Senior Software Engineer, Windows/desktop Applications - Berlin, Germany

Speechify

Berlin, Germany
On-site
Windows app sdk and winui experience
C# and xaml development expertise
Microsoft ui automation integration
The mission of Speechify is to make sure that reading is never a barrier to learning

Job Summary

  • The mission of Speechify is to make sure that reading is never a barrier to learning.
  • You will lead the design, architecture, and development of native Windows desktop applications using Windows App SDK and C#.
  • Speechify offers a high-impact role in a collaborative, flat-structure engineering culture with opportunities to mentor others.

Matching Summary

The mission of Speechify is to make sure that reading is never a barrier to learning.

Skills & Requirements

Must-have

  • Windows App SDK and WinUI experience
  • C# and XAML development expertise
  • Microsoft UI Automation integration
  • Desktop application architecture design
  • Memory management and performance optimization

Nice-to-have

  • Automated UI testing frameworks
  • High-DPI support implementation
  • Internationalization and localization
  • CI/CD pipeline for desktop apps
  • Telemetry and crash reporting tools

Key Requirements

  • 3+ years in Windows desktop application development
  • Deep understanding of interop between .NET and native code
  • Proven track record shipping production-quality desktop apps

Work Rights

Not specified

Tailored Resume

Cover Letter